Resumo

Este estudo examina a Comunidade Adat Karuhun Urang (AKUR) da Indonésia e suas lutas por direitos religiosos e justiça. O estudo procura determinar a forma como a AKUR percepciona e experimenta a injustiça da justiça religiosa. Esta pesquisa é etnográfica e descritiva. Observação participativa e entrevistas aprofundadas com membros da AKUR, líderes comunitários e partes relevantes foram conduzidas. O projeto documentou a religião, cultura e relações sociais da AKUR. A história e os rituais religiosos da AKUR são examinados à luz do direito consuetudinário e do Sunda Wiwitan. A discriminação religiosa afeta documentos de identidade, educação e casamento para a AKUR. As decisões do Tribunal Constitucional e a legislação governamental abordam essa injustiça, mas os direitos religiosos e opiniões privadas permanecem não resolvidos. A pesquisa examina a justiça dos direitos religiosos por meio das teorias de Rawls e Nozick. A injustiça contra a AKUR viola o direito fundamental à liberdade religiosa. A relação filosófica de Nozick entre liberdade religiosa e autodeterminação também é examinada. A constituição indonésia garante a liberdade religiosa para todos, de acordo com o relatório. No entanto, a separação legal entre religião e crença discrimina a AKUR. O estudo destaca a importância de reconhecer a crença como uma religião primária e proteger os direitos religiosos de grupos indígenas, incluindo práticas e crenças religiosas.
